Taking the ATI Test of Essential Academic Skills
If you are applying to the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) degree program, you must take the Assessment Technologies Institute’s Test of Essential Academic Skills (ATI TEAS) as part of the application process.
This preadmission test, which must be completed by the BSN program application deadline, is a 150-question, 209-minute exam that covers science, math, reading, and English and language usage. Your score on the exam counts for 20 percent of your nursing application admission score.
Your score on the exam must meet proficiency (58.7%) to be eligible for admission.
